D32/R3/W7: Dingbian 定边

The only window in my room faced onto the stairwell. Furthermore, it had nice thick curtains blocking out the light. And still I woke up on the cusp of sunrise. I didn't even go to sleep that early last night!

I persuaded myself to go back to sleep until at least 8am when things would have warmed up enough that breakfast and biking wouldn't be uncomfortable.

When I woke up again, I gazed blearily at phone maps for a bit, and decided I would make it a short day riding only from Dingbian to Yanchi. Then, I pulled the blankets back over my head and went back to sleep.

My family calls it my "Vulcan Healing Trance". I can't just merely want to not get out of bed. I also need to be sick or tired or injured. Any one or all three will do. The most I've managed to sleep through recovery was something like three weeks of not staying awake more than an hour or two at a time. That's unusual though. More often, I'll sleep 14 or 16 hours and, other than finding myself completely off-schedule for my time zone, I'm fine.

I finally got up around noon, went downstairs, paid for another night's hotel, and went out to look for breakfast and some non-bike related clothing that covered my knees. I was also hoping to possibly find a hat as my current pair of sunglasses are awesome and what I initially thought was sunburn on my face is now resolving itself into one of the worst cases of facial tan lines I've ever seen on anyone.

Having bought warm clothing, by the time I walked back to the hotel to get some quality time working, the local temperature promptly went up enough that I'm back to being comfortable wearing shorts outdoors.
